The Power of Saying No

Intellectual honesty is the foundation of our systems. We establish “red line” metrics before deployment. These might include specific debt-to-equity ratios or hard timeline slippage limits. If these metrics are breached, the project stops. Sunk cost bias is a psychological trap that leads to ruin. It’s the desperate urge to throw good money after bad. Walking away from a non-viable project isn’t a defeat; it’s a financial victory. It preserves capital for assets that actually deserve to exist. We value the integrity of the system over the excitement of the deal. If the verification fails, the project dies. This is how we maintain autonomous control over the built environment.

Eliminating Scope Creep

Scope creep is a slow death for project margins. It begins with small, unvetted changes and ends in financial insolvency. We establish strict governance boundaries that define exactly what is permissible. You must have the discipline to say no to contractor change orders that threaten viability. If a change doesn’t serve the long-term survivability of the asset, it’s rejected. Choosing materials and designs based on structural permanence reduces the need for future modifications. It’s about getting the structure right the first time. Every deviation from the original plan is a potential leak in the capital structure.

The Owner’s Representative Advantage

An Owner’s Representative is the stoic guardian of your capital. Unlike a standard Construction Manager who may have conflicting loyalties to subcontractors or timelines, the Owner’s Rep has a singular focus: the owner’s interest. We bridge the gap between architectural vision and industrial reality. This role is critical in managing complex stakeholder interests across national projects. We translate technical engineering requirements into sovereign financial decisions. We don’t accept excuses for delays or overruns. We hold the line on governance to ensure the project remains a viable asset rather than a financial liability.

Sustainable Housing as a Risk Hedge

Operational costs are a predictable threat to project margins. Energy-efficient design serves as a hedge against rising utility prices and carbon taxes. FoxyHome solutions prioritize the building envelope and industrial-grade mechanical systems to ensure long-term value. Net-zero home construction in Canada isn’t just about environmental stewardship; it’s about reducing the long-term financial exposure of the property. When a structure requires minimal external energy to function, it gains a level of autonomous control that speculative builds can never achieve. We focus on the physical reality of heat retention and material durability to protect your equity.
